Joshua Bekenstein

Boston, Massachusetts

Joshua Bekenstein grew up in New York City. He received a BA in Economics from Yale University and later earned his MBA from Harvard Business School. Bekenstein joined Bain Capital at its founding in 1984 with a number of colleagues from Bain & Company. He has served as Managing Director since 1986.

Josh Bekenstein is an active philanthropist serving as Chairman of the Board of Trustees of the Dana-Farber Cancer Institute, a Board member of City Year, Chairman of the Board of Directors of New Profit Inc., a Board member of New Leaders for New Schools. Josh Bekenstein is Chair of the Board of Be The Change Inc., and a longtime member of the Board of Trustees of the Pan-Mass Challenge, the country's largest charity bike-a-thon, which raises money for the Dana-Farber. He is also a member of the Investment Committee for Yale University.
